Bancroft Convertible Fund, Inc. (AMEX
- BCV) today reported financial highlights and certain portfolio information for the nine
months ended July 31, 2005.
The Fund declared its one hundred thirty-ninth quarterly
dividend today:

Bancroft is a diversified closed-end management investment company. Bancroft's investment
objective is to seek a high level of total return on its assets through a combination of
current income and capital appreciation. It seeks to achieve this objective by investing
primarily in convertible securities.
